Is a prenuptial agreement valid when man/woman cohabited rather than married? Does it protect against quantum meruit when relationshp ends? Is the 3 year statute of limitations instituted?

ScottGem
Sep 22, 2007, 06:24 AM
Depends on how its worded. Since, by definition, a prenup is an agreement for distribution of assets IF a marriage ends, then there would, seemingly, have to be a marriage to end.

However, ANYONE can draw up an agreement to say anything (as long its it doesn't violate existing law). So if you want to draw up an agreement that says something like:

John and Mary, agree on this date to cohabitate. If and when this cohabitation arrangement ends, any assets that each brings into the cohabitation will revert back to the original owner. Any assets acquired during the cohabitation will be divided equally.
